Facing the Doubts
Rakesh’s biggest concern came when the coach mentioned Minoxidil. “Will hair fall increase at first?” he asked. He had heard stories of shedding and wasn’t sure if he was ready for that.The coach reassured him with honesty. Initial shedding can happen in the first few weeks because weaker hair strands make way for stronger growth. “It’s temporary and completely normal,” she explained, emphasizing that consistency - not panic - was the key.
There were practical questions too. How often to oil? When to shampoo? Should hair be kept short? Each answer was calm and specific, turning confusion into clarity.
The Turning Point: A Clear Plan
What changed everything for Rakesh was how structured the journey felt. The coach laid it out in simple terms. The first two months would focus on dandruff control using Traya’s Anti‑dandruff Shampoo, applied three times a week to calm the scalp. Alongside this, Scalp Oil mixed with a Growth Oil shot would be used twice weekly to improve circulation and follicle nourishment.For internal support, Hair Ras and Hair Vitamin were added after meals to address nutritional gaps. The coach explained that when digestion and nutrient absorption improve, hair quality often follows - highlighting the often‑missed digestion and hair fall connection.
Minoxidil became part of the daily routine too, applied gently on dry scalp without massage. The coach didn’t sugarcoat the process but made it feel manageable. “Give it a few minutes in the morning and evening,” she said. “That’s all it takes.”
